Transtector adds lightweight polycarbonate cabinets for NEMA-rated enclosures

Jan. 17, 2020
The company says its new TEPC-Series provides superior outdoor-rated protection, with enclosures in-stock for same-day shipping.

Transtector Systems, an Infinite Electronics brand and a provider of end-to-end power and signal integrity solutions, has expanded its comprehensive line of NEMA-rated equipment enclosures with a new line of polycarbonate-based cabinets that provide weatherproof protection in an ultra-lightweight design.

The new TEPC-series enclosure family includes 44 configurations, along with a full range of accessories, to provide a highly durable, versatile solution for virtually any application. All standard configurations are in-stock for same-day shipping, helping users meet the urgent demands of today’s network builds. 

“Transtector NEMA-rated enclosures provide a critical layer of protection for equipment in wireless, small cell, security, transportation, utilities, energy or any application with essential electronics,” said Brian Gates, Director of Product Line Management at Transtector. “With this new TEPC line, users have an option for the same level of guaranteed protection in a lighter weight, easy-to-modify design.” 

The new enclosure family joins Transtector’s robust range of cabinets, including Fiberglass Reinforce Polyester (FRP) designs (TEF-series) and acrylonitrile butadiene styrene (ABS) enclosures (TEP-series). All options provide superior durability, configuration flexibility and long-term protection, says the company. 

Key features of the TEPC-series include: a weatherproof NEMA design in standard 14- x 12- x 6-inch and 18- x 16- x 10-inch sizes; a rugged construction ideal for indoor and outdoor applications; a fully gasketed lid for secure protection; padlockable stainless steel quick release latches; a range of options including powered mounting plates, heaters, venting, cooling fans, PoE, DIN Rail mounts, pre-drilled mounting plates and UL listed configurations; and replacement parts and mounting kits can be ordered separately

Power options for these enclosures include 120 VAC, 240 VAC, 12 VDC, PoE-ready and non-powered enclosures. The large selection of in-stock TEPC enclosures is competitively priced to provide high-value performance. Custom modifications are also available.
